Enraizamento de estacas lenhosas de pessegueiro e clones de umezeiros submetidos à aplicação de AIB

Abstract: A utilização do umezeiro ou damasqueiro-japonês (Prunus mume Sieb & Zucc.) como porta-enxerto de Prunus sp. vem despertando grande interesse em função de sua rusticidade, resistência a pragas e doenças, adaptação e, principalmente, por reduzir o porte de pessegueiros e nectarineiras. Visto que trabalhos prévios constataram baixo enraizamento de alguns clones de umezeiro e um estímulo a este processo em estacas herbáceas com uso de 2000 mg.L-1 de AIB, objetivou-se no presente trabalho estudar o enraizamento… Show more

“…Similarly to results presented herein, CHAGAS et al (2008) observed that 2.000mg dm -3 of IBA promoted the highest rooting and calli percentages and the greatest average number of roots on peach and Japanese apricot cuttings. In BORTOLINI et al (2008), IBA was efficient for rooting induction of Tibouchina sellowiana cuttings, independently if used liquid or in powder, being concentrations among 1.500 and 3.000mg dm -3 the best ones; and GARCÍA et al (2005) obtained rooting percentages higher than 80% on cuttings of Gmelina arborea, a species with great domestication potential; and toxicity with higher IBA doses was also observed on cutting propagation of Acca sellowiana, a South American native species, by FRANZON et al (2004).…”

“…IBA promoted higher rooting than 2,4-D for all rootstocks (Table 1). Probably, these results can be explained by the fact that IBA is considered less toxic at high concentrations and has photostability and microbiological stability (OLIVEIRA et al, 2010;OHLAND et al, 2009;CHAGAS et al, 2008). Moreover, the herbicidal effect of 2,4-D, even when applied only to the base of the cuttings, could harm the vital functions of the cuttings, because auxins can induce prejudicial metabolic and biochemical changes, such as in nucleic acids, the plasticity of the cell wall, and the action of the RNA-polymerase enzyme, and, consequently, in the synthesis of nucleic acids and proteins, and can also induce high cell proliferation in tissues, causing stem epinasty and phloem interruption (OLIVEIRA JÚNIOR et al, 2011).…”
